Prioritize Precise NAP Citations to Reinforce Your Exact Location

Start by auditing all your existing citations to ensure consistency in your Name, Address, and Phone Number (NAP). Use tools like citation audit services to identify discrepancies—mistakes like including suite numbers or abbreviations can harm your rankings. Fix these issues relentlessly; Google penalizes inconsistent citations just as a GPS navigator gets confused by wrong coordinates. During my last campaign, a simple typo in my address was costing me top spot; once corrected, my ranking shot up within days, proving the power of accurate, consistent citations.

Build Entity Authority Through Strategic Content and Links

Google increasingly treats GMB profiles as part of a broader digital ecosystem. To boost your local relevance, create content that emphasizes your core services and local identifiers—include neighborhood keywords, landmarks, and community events. Supplement this with backlinks from local blogs, chambers of commerce, and industry directories. Think of it like a web of trust anchors; the more authority signals you send to Google, the more confident it becomes in ranking your profile. I once collaborated with a local event, and integrating that into my profile content resulted in a 30% traffic increase—highlighting the importance of contextual relevance.

Optimize Your Profile with Actionable Details and Visuals

Your GMB profile should be a comprehensive, engaging storefront. Use profile optimization strategies to fill out every section—business hours, services, attributes—and make sure all information is accurate. Upload high-quality images showcasing your team, work, and location. Rich visuals function much like eye-catching window displays; they attract more clicks and calls. In my own experience, updating photos monthly led to a 25% increase in customer inquiries, demonstrating that visuals significantly influence local conversions.

Harness Hyper-Local Signals to Dominate Neighborhoods

Focus on dominating micro-areas around your business location. Use geo-targeted keywords and create neighborhood-specific landing pages. Encourage reviews from local customers—reviews acting as social proof are vital in 2026. If you find your profile appears in nearby neighborhoods, analyze the signals causing this and refine your proximity targeting. I once improved my rankings by actively soliciting reviews from regular customers in the immediate vicinity, tightening my local relevance and outranking competitors who ignored this aspect.

Keep Your Strategy Fresh and Powerful with the Right Tools

Maintaining top rankings on Google Maps requires more than just initial optimization. It demands ongoing monitoring, adjustments, and strategic scaling. To accomplish this efficiently, I rely on a suite of specialized tools that streamline processes and ensure lasting results.

First, I swear by BrightLocal for citation tracking and audit management. Its detailed reports help me identify inconsistent NAP data across directories, allowing me to correct errors before they impact rankings. This proactive approach keeps my clients’ profiles continually optimized and helps prevent ranking drops. I also use Whitespark’s Local Citation Finder to discover new citation opportunities tailored to each niche and locality, aiding in scalable growth.

For real-time profile monitoring, SEMRush’s Position Tracking is invaluable. It allows me to see how my GMB profiles perform relative to competitors daily, giving me the chance to tweak strategies promptly. Combining this with GMB Rank Tracker tools helps me observe fluctuations and optimize for quick recoveries.

To manage reviews and encourage local engagement, I employ Grade.us. It automates review solicitation while maintaining authenticity, boosting your profile’s social proof—a key factor for long-term rankings.
